Kathy Jo (KJ) Van is an industry veteran and former Sr VP of Southwire.  Throughout her 30+ year career in the electrical industry, KJ built a reputation for her leadership skills and positive impact, for her employers and for the industry overall.  Following her retirement in 2017, KJ started another chapter of her life with a focus on staying connected and giving back to an industry that has meant so much to her and her family. Now, almost 5 years after retiring, KJ is, as her husband says, “the busiest retired person” he knows.  How does she stay connected and give back?  In 2020, she partnered with Stacey Felzer to launch the Empowering Women Mentorship Program (www.EWMP.info) – focused on providing up-and-coming women in the electrical industry with the opportunity to broaden knowledge, gain confidence, elevate capabilities and stand out through the power of mentoring.  She developed the Mentoring Program Toolkit that she successfully utilized to run four sessions of the EWMP program along with programs for PINKK (www.PINKKnow.com), E2E (www.E2ESummit.con) and other business organizations. KJ also serves as an Advisory Board for a privately-owned electrical distributor, is the Executive Sponsor for the Women In Industry Networking Group, is a guest on several podcasts, is a contributing writer for 2 industry magazines and provides workshops and custom programs that empower companies and individuals to understand the value of mentoring and define a path to capitalize on these benefits. A graduate from The University of Notre Dame, KJ earned her graduate degree from Northwestern University’s JL Kellogg Graduate School of Management.  KJ is an avid Cubs fan and enjoys splitting her time between Arizona and Chicago with her husband Ron, 3 children, 2 grand-daughters, and puppy Addison.
